How to Clean Dirt from Upholstery

Upholstery Cleaning in Dublin — The same as the fabric in clothing, upholstery has assaulted by skin oils, dust, hair, food crumbs, and clogs. Save hundreds of dollars, if your chairs and sofas are beginning to seem worse for the wear and don’t call in a pro–not yet. Banishing dirt, stains discoloration yourself can cost pennies. However, before you dive into this manual on how to clean upholstery, first understand what you are dealing with by checking the label on the base of the piece or under a cushion to learn what kind of cleaner is recommended. The label should have a code: S = Solvent Based, W = Water Based, WS = Water or Solvent. X = Professional Cleaning Required. Then use the cleaning hints and methods here (making certain to test on an inconspicuous place first). Should you do an overall upholstery upkeep as part of your home maintenance, your furniture will look great longer.
Give the item a vacuuming with the upholstery attachment. Begin at the very top, and work your way down, with short, left-to-right strokes. Working in the exact same direction is important, especially for fabrics that have such as corduroy a nap, chenille, or suede. Switch into the crevice attachment to better clean seams and folds, as well as around buttons and tufting. Or, employ a can of compressed air (as when cleaning your keyboard) to dislodge dirt and dust from nooks and crannies.
For fabrics using a WS code, combine a few drops of liquid dish detergent in a bucket of water. Gently brush the entire piece over using a soft bristled brush, which makes it lightly and evenly damp using all the soap solution. As some fabrics can be caused by excessive moisture to discolor Take care not to soak any regions. Follow up by wiping the whole piece with a clean, moist cloth. Allow the piece to air dry thoroughly before sitting . Do not attempt to speed things up with a hair dryer, as the warmth could cause cloths pucker or to shrink, but feel free to turn fans to amp up the air flow in the room. Clean one side of any cushions and let to dry completely prior to cleaning the other side.
For fabrics with an S code, use only solvent-based cleaners such as a dry cleaning solvent; water based cleaners can harm these materials. Dry cleaning solvent can be purchased online (kind”upholstery safe dry cleaning solvent” into a search engine), or you may find it in home dry cleaning kits like DRYEL, accessible in a grocery store or at big box discount stores. Make sure your work area is well ventilated. Apply dry cleaning solvent to a clean towel and gently brush dirty areas of upholstery. It’s possible to work solvent into areas that are heavily soiled with a clean, soft-bristled brush. Permit the piece to dry before sitting it on .
